There are of course other variables that can affect Sumpter house values. These variables are dictated by the situations of a given buyer or seller. Typical behaviors usually show the following trends. First, you may have Sumpter sellers who have patience and are willing to wait for the right buyer therefore they will get their asking price though it may be slightly inflated. Then there are those who have already moved into a new Sumpter home and they are paying for both homes so they need to get their old house off their hands and they will often be willing to go lower than market value if they have to. Conversely, we have buyers. They too have an impact on house values. This is usually displayed by their willingness to pay either more or less than current house values.
A home appraiser is a qualified, licensed professional who can accurately estimate the fair market value of your Sumpter home. By taking information about your home and combining it with information about your Sumpter neighborhood and homes that have sold in the area, a real estate appraiser can give you a clear picture of your home value. Other than a home appraiser, the only professional who is able to provide information about the value of your home are real estate agents. A real estate agent is not always the best source for this information. After all a real estate agent works off of commissions and it is in their best interests to sell your home either as quickly as possible or for as much money as possible.
When appraising any property, in addition to the physical inspection at the property itself, the Sumpter appraiser analyzes many different forms of information. Current market trends in the Sumpter area play a significant role in the final estimate of Sumpter home value. How much recent comparable homes in the area have sold for and a number of other factors assist the appraiser in the final estimate of home value. The Sumpter Multiple Listing Service (MLS), is one of the most important tools that Sumpter Realtors use in their daily activities. Property listings in the MLS are maintained in a near-real-time databases and are available to the members.As Sumpter property is listed for sale, sold, or changes such as price occur the MLS is updated. Some Multiple Listing Services display the property listings to the general public online with the much of information that each property offers. This gives the Sumpter consumer the opportunity to search for Sumpter properties and REALTORS online. In addition to compiling and distributing property information the MLS brings its members together to influence the local real estate community.
